About The Book
Learn foundational methods of divination from the Father of Cartomancy
• Provides the first English edition of Etteilla’s seminal text, an Etteilla deck, and a tutorial on how to make your own deck
• Offers eight main spreads along with variations, devised by Etteilla, and accompanying commentary and case studies
• Shares how Etteilla’s 1770 method set the standard for most European cartomantic divination, influencing the development of both cartomancy and tarot
Etteilla is the pseudonym of Jean Baptiste Alliette, known to divination devotees as the Father of Cartomancy. His 1770 manual, La Seule Manière de Tirer Les Cartes, was the first on how to interpret cards, and it remains the basis for nearly all divination decks today. Now, for the first time, Etteilla’s manual is available in English.
This deck and guidebook gives readers a set of Petit Etteilla cards and a fully revised translation of his text. This book explores how Etteilla’s deck and interpretive methods serve as the foundation for decks to follow, including the Lenormand and Rider-Waite-Smith decks. Readers will learn each card’s meaning (both upright and reversed) and the significance of each card’s placement in a spread. In this system, each card’s meaning and associated words are printed on the card, allowing readers the freedom to use intuition instead of memorizing the meaning of each card. The result is an innovative system that offers a highly personalized method for readings. Readers will learn how to make decks to further personalize one’s connection with the cards. The book offers eight spreads devised by Etteilla, with variations of each, along with commentary and case studies to enrich your understanding.
The Original Petit Etteilla gives diviners the resources to learn and apply the interpretive methods of the Father of Cartomancy.
